#23bc0f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#23bc0f is composed of 13.7% red, 73.7%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 92%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 113.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 39.8%. #23bc0f color hex could be obtained by blending #46ff1e with #007900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#23bc0f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010601 is the darkest color, while #f4fef3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#23bc0f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656665 is the less saturated color, while #1dc407 is the most saturated one.
